Grant Overview
Community Storytelling Festivals
Funding for community storytelling festivals supports initiatives that celebrate local narratives and cultural diversity. These festivals create dynamic platforms for residents to share their stories, fostering inclusivity and mutual understanding within communities. By bringing together local writers, performers, and residents, these festivals aim to enhance community bonds and broaden cultural appreciation. However, it is key to note that this funding does not support conventional arts programming or individual artist projects; instead, it centers around community-driven storytelling efforts.

Emerging Priorities and Capacity Requirements
The primary focus of these funding opportunities is on facilitating collaborative experiences where community members of diverse backgrounds can engage and share their narratives. The festivals typically prioritize inclusion, local engagement, and representation. Emerging capacity requirements may include the need for partnerships with local artists, educators, and cultural organizations to ensure a collaborative approach. Additionally, festivals must demonstrate effective outreach strategies to invite participation from various community segments, ensuring diversity in storytelling.
Fit Assessment Criteria
Organizations considering applying for this funding must evaluate their readiness to host a community storytelling festival. Fit assessment criteria often include an organization's previous experience in event planning, community engagement efforts, and the ability to mobilize local resources. An understanding of local narratives and a framework for facilitating engagement among diverse community members will further enhance the application. Teams that demonstrate cultural competence and have established relationships within the community will stand out as strong candidates for funding.
